My mom just did it as a return resident and she only paid under a thousand jamaican for moving a her entire home from NY to JA. I think there is certain paperworks you have to do as well as a interview once you get back but if you were bron there all it should cost is the shipping and then a fee. But you won't pay as much unless you are not a jamaican citizen. Ask your shipping company about going back as a return resident if you are.Hopes this helps.
